More than 20 years of continuous development and technical expertise in the field of exhausts have led to the Milltek Sport program, which we now know. Milltek Sport offers a continuously growing and coherent program of performance exhaust systems, which builds on the success of brands such as Audi, Volkswagen, Porsche, Mini and BMW. Milltek Sport has a good reputation with Chip Performance and is high on the wish list of car owners.

Milltek Sport exhausts are made of a high quality stainless steel, type 304; this type of stainless steel is also used in the aviation industry! This material is antimagnetic (stainless steel from other manufacturers does not have to be) and is less susceptible to discoloration. This stainless steel material is used for all pipes and for the entire silencer construction. The outlets are bent in shape by means of the bending technique. With this, the inside diameter remains the same in bends and thus the flow is complete and the performance can be guaranteed without loss of torque.

Resonated (quieter) or Non-Resonated (louder)?

Milltek Sport markets its exhaust systems in two variants: the resonated variant and the non-resonated variant. The resonated variant has an extra room, called 'resonator', with an amount of air that dampens the engine noise. The resonated is therefore the quieter variant, compared to the non-resonated. The extra damping chamber in the resonated exhaust provides the same performance as the non-resonated exhaust.
